Auswirkungen von präoperativen dissektionsbedingten neurologischen Defiziten auf das Outcome bei Patienten mit einer Typ A Aortendissektion nach Stanford
Acute aortic dissection Type A (AADA) is a life-threatening surgical emergency with high mortality rates.It has previously been shown that preoperative dissection-related neurological deficits (DRND) are associated with worse prognosis after surgical treatment. This study aims to examine the influence of cerebral malperfusion on peri- and postoperative parameters to identify its precise impact on outcomes after AADA. Results:In our analysis, 82 patients (17.1%) presented preoperative DRND, such as transient ischemic attack or stroke. Supracoronary ascending aortic replacement was the most frequent surgical strategy in both groups, although significantly more frequent in patients with DRND (92.7 vs. 82.4%, p=0.020), as non-DRND-patients underwent more Bentall procedures (22.4 vs. 8.5%, p=0.004) and aortic valve replacements (21.6 vs. 6.1%, p=0.001).In terms of perioperative management, patients with DRND showed a significantly higher intraoperative need for blood products, requiring more erythrocyte concentrates (4 vs. 2, p<0.001) compared to the control group.During postoperative treatment, patients with DRND required longer mechanical ventilation (109hrs vs. 43hrs, p<0.001) as well as a higher number of tracheotomies (35.4% vs. 20.7%, p=0.004). In addition, they had a higher rate of postoperative new neurological damage (35.4% vs 19.4%, p=0.002) and acute kidney injury, requiring longer periods of dialysis (6 vs. 3 d, p=0.010).This led to longer stays in ICU (7 vs. 5 d, p=0.013) in patients with DRND. Even though there was no significance in the analysed patient cohort, patients with DRND tended to have a higher rate of 30-d mortality (22.0% vs. 17.6%, p=0.349). Long-term survival after 30 days was poorer in the DRND-group (Log Rank p=0.004).Conclusion:Our study confirms that AADA patients with pre-operative DRND require more intense peri- and postoperative treatment, suffer more complications and have worse long-term outcomes.
